Transaction 18f59270deeb1d21752b6096b5b6ba170274fb8033a8d48be777ad515fac79df

1 Input
2 Outputs
  • 18f59270deeb1d21752b6096b5b6ba170274fb8033a8d48be777ad515fac79df:0
  • value  105533166
    address  1HhgyTC3Sdp5yvqidpqJihc62BuNiAE4Hy
  • 18f59270deeb1d21752b6096b5b6ba170274fb8033a8d48be777ad515fac79df:1
  • value  3788967059
    address  32V7wc1zHdv1QP5odKzP7V5SCseC6jW8ub